Subject: Quotaline key rotation — effective Monday

Team, we are rotating the Quotaline service key used for reading and adjusting per-tenant rate quotas. The old key stops working Monday at 09:00. Update any saved console sessions and the support tooling config before then. Direct quota lookups should continue working without interruption. The new key is below.

app token of fajop-fahif = qvz4-AnML

### Step 4: Switch deep-link routing

Point the Driftpine app at the new router. Old-style links keep working through the shim for now, so nothing should 404 mid-rollout. If routes bounce back to the home screen, you've got a version mismatch. Update your local config to match production, which currently looks like this.

settings of kageg-hahaf:
[gilix]
port = 6379
team = rusael
host = gilix.braskstack.local
region = upper-4
access_code = ac_9ca8f6
timeout_ms = 1500

### Changelog: reconciliation job defaults (for Thursday's sync)

Quick one for the room: Tallykeep's inventory reconciliation job got new defaults this week. We shortened the scan window, bumped the mismatch tolerance down, and made partial-run resume the default instead of full restart. Net effect: nightly runs finish about forty minutes faster and false discrepancy alerts should drop noticeably. Old behavior is still reachable via overrides if a warehouse integration complains. The new default values are as follows:

settings of fahag-haduf:
[ulaox]
port = 8443
region = south-2
host = ulaox.lumiccorp.internal
timeout_ms = 500
retries = 8

## Building Access — Spares Room (Hullbrook Annex)

Contractors: the spare hardware room is down the east corridor on the ground floor, third door on the left. Sign in at the front desk first and grab a visitor lanyard. Anything you take out, jot it in the blue logbook — yes, even the little stuff. The door self-locks, so don't wedge it. To get in, punch in the code below.

staff pass of hagug-taguf = bdg-HJ-9

- [ ] Verify your plugin against the new GridForge crossword generator before tagging a release. The clue-slot API changed: symmetry hints are now objects, not strings, so old plugins will silently produce lopsided grids. Run the sample puzzle pack in Pangram Labs' sandbox and eyeball at least three 15x15 outputs. When filing your compatibility note, reference the generator build shown below.

session token of kagup-hahaf = htk3_2b8